
The last name "Kebrom" is of Eritrean origin. It likely originates from the Tigrinya or Tigre languages spoken in Eritrea and neighboring Ethiopia. The name may have a specific meaning or significance in these languages, but without further context it is difficult to provide a more specific origin.
